public async Task Atualizar(Musica musica) { if (!ExecutarValidacao(new MusicaValidation(), musica)) { return; } if (await _musicaRepository.ObterPorId(musica.Id) == null) { Notificar("Música não encontrada"); } _musicaRepository.Atualizar(musica); }
public async Task <MusicaViewModel> ObterPorId(Guid id) { return(_mapper.Map <MusicaViewModel>(await _musicaRepository.ObterPorId(id))); }